Abstract: |
Headland Archaeology (UK) Ltd was commissioned by R E Needham and Son to undertake an archaeological evaluation by trial trenching, prior to the determination of planning permission for the creation of a pig rearing and finishing unit at Gayton Top Farm, Lincolnshire. The application site is considered to be in a landscape of high archaeological potential for prehistoric activity. A single ditch was identified by the evaluation within which a single sherd of abraded Bronze Age pottery was recovered from a secondary fill and does not, therefore, provide a secure date for the ditch. The origin and function of the ditch remain unknown. |
